Mistake 1: Weak or Unclear Thesis Statement
The thesis statement is the backbone of your paper. A vague or overly broad thesis can confuse readers and weaken your argument. Many students make the mistake of writing their thesis in a rush or changing it mid-way without adjusting the rest of the content accordingly.
How to avoid it:
Take time to develop a clear, concise, and arguable thesis. It should serve as the central argument of your work, guiding both your research and your writing. Before you start drafting, ask yourself: What am I trying to prove? and Why is this important?
Mistake 2: Poor Time Management
Cramming a term paper into the last few days before the deadline is a recipe for stress and subpar work. Rushing leads to disorganization, superficial analysis, and careless errors.
How to avoid it:
Create a timeline for each stage of the writing process—research, outlining, drafting, revising, and proofreading. Use tools like online calendars or task managers to stay on track. Starting early gives you the space to refine your ideas and polish your work.
Mistake 3: Inadequate Research or Over-Reliance on One Source
A strong term paper is built on thorough research, but students often fall into the trap of using only one or two sources, or worse, relying entirely on unreliable websites.
How to avoid it:

Mistake 4: Ignoring the Formatting Guidelines
Formatting may seem minor compared to content, but incorrect citation styles or inconsistent spacing can make your paper look unprofessional and cost you points.
How to avoid it:
Familiarize yourself with the required formatting style (APA, MLA, Chicago, etc.) from the beginning. There are plenty of free tools and citation generators online to help with this. Mistake 5: Plagiarism—Intentional or Not
In the digital age, plagiarism is a serious offense that can occur even unintentionally. Copying text without proper attribution or paraphrasing too closely can lead to academic penalties.
How to avoid it:
Always cite your sources, and when in doubt—cite. Use plagiarism checkers to verify the originality of your content. Mistake 6: Disorganized Structure and Lack of Flow
Even with a strong thesis and good research, a paper can fall flat if it’s disorganized. Jumping between ideas without transitions or presenting arguments in a random order confuses the reader.
How to avoid it:
Create an outline before you begin writing. This roadmap should include an introduction, body paragraphs with clear topic sentences, and a logical conclusion. Make sure each paragraph supports your thesis and that transitions guide the reader smoothly through your argument.
Mistake 7: Overuse of Complex Language or Jargon
Trying to sound overly academic by stuffing your paper with complex terms or jargon can actually weaken clarity and reduce reader engagement.
How to avoid it:
Write with clarity and precision. Use academic language, but avoid trying to impress with verbosity. Your goal is to communicate your ideas, not to obscure them.
Mistake 8: Skipping the Revision and Proofreading Stage
Submitting a first draft is one of the biggest mistakes students make. Typos, grammatical errors, and unclear arguments are more common than you might think.
How to avoid it:
